A maximum of 10 workpieces are stored in a stack magazine. The lowest
workpiece is pushed from the stack on to the conveyor belt by a pneumatic
cylinder. A sensor is checking the equipment status of the magazine. The
workpieces are transported under four checkpoints by a conveyor belt of
680 mm, where they are tested on their material characteristics.
For
the testing of material quality, each an optical, capacitive and inductive
sensor are applied, the outline of the workpiece is checked by a pneumatic
cylinder. A sensor at the conveyor’s end provides starting and stopping of
the belt. By finishing of the testing sequence the result is placed at the
controller’s disposal for further processing of the workpiece.
